The Missouri Compromise was necessary for deciding the status of the enormous territory added to the USA by the Louisiana Purchase. It was needed to determine which new states would be slave-states, and which ones would be free soil.

The Missouri Compromise did keep the nation together, but after the Mexican war, the nation got bigger! A new compromise had to be worked out, and this one didn't succeed.Part of it was theFugitive Slave Act, which aroused Abolitionist sympathies in the North, so the prospect of new slave-states was more remote than ever, and the South had more reason to secede.

There was no Civil War while the Missouri Compromise was in force. It kept the peace for thirty years. It was the debate over the admission of California, following the Mexican War, that made the Missouri Compromise inoperable (because the new state extended so far on either side of the line) and a new Compromise had to be worked out. This one did not last.
